Arsenal got back to winning ways with a comfortable away victory over Leeds United. It was set pieces that won the game for Mikel Arteta's side, who have relied on their dead ball routines to get through tricky matches.
Summer signing Martin Zubimendi scored another header while Leeds goalkeeper Karl Darlow scored an own goal for the Gunners' second. Viktor Gyokeres and Gabriel Jesus also got on the scoresheet in the second half to ensure the three points.

Decision made
Dutch powerhouses Ajax have reportedly decided a move for Arsenal midfielder Christian Norgaard is "unattainable". The former Brentford skipper has only made three Premier League appearances since his move last summer.
He has been linked with numerous moves away from the club. However, Ajax, who are in the market for a midfielder, do not believe they will be able to convince Norgaard to join, according to Dutch outlet Voetbal Primeur.
Norgaard is still regarded highly by Arteta, as he was put up to speak to the media before Arsenal's final Champions League match against Kairat Almaty at the Emirates Stadium.
£87m move considered

Arda Guler would cost Arsenal around £87m if they were to make a move for the Real Madrid midfielder. Spanish outlet Fichajes has claimed the Gunners are contemplating a move for the young Turkish playmaker.
However, this rumour should be taken with a pinch of salt. It's unlikely the Gunners will look to spend close to £100m on a player this summer, given the huge outlay they have already parted with on forward players.
They spent more than £100m to sign Eberechi Eze and Noni Madueke this summer and also have Martin Odegaard, Bukayo Saka, Gabriel Martinelli and Gabriel Jesus as other inside forward options.
Arsenal ace to be presented at new club

Arsenal defender Oleksandr Zinchenko is expected to be unveiled at Ajax in the coming days. The Ukrainian spent the first half of the season on loan at Nottingham Forest, where nothing seemed to go right for him.
After his loan spell was ended early, Zinchenko is now on his way to Amsterdam to join the Dutch side. Voetbal Primeur have claimed he will be unveiled by Fred Grim's team very soon.
It will also bring an end to Zinchenko's time in the UK, ten years after he left Russian side Ulfa to join Manchester City in 2016.
